Transaction 578ab70186d0b4c812525cdadde735693e65ba71b386ea3090faa44562009610
1 Input
1 Output
-
578ab70186d0b4c812525cdadde735693e65ba71b386ea3090faa44562009610:0
- value
- 9308
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d8203589b2b47e678320111fb50d76347470551
- address
- bc1qpkpqxkym9dr7v7pjqyglk5xhvdr5wp23w3xlzx